Output 37cf493c93faf36e0707a07954c5c3b3aa981fe86eedcdd1619f8c06e65ee541:1

value
6682594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68cd438a62a98568fd55a0b9e7db2270c0eb685d OP_EQUAL
address
3BFA6UWRHEdFU4JX7gqV3XGhEUCrbhx8z8
transaction
37cf493c93faf36e0707a07954c5c3b3aa981fe86eedcdd1619f8c06e65ee541
spent
true